LaFleur says he fully anticipates Packers keeping Josh Jacobs while charges are pending
Green Bay Packers coach Matt LaFleur says there are no plans for the team to release running back Josh Jacobs, who faces two misdemeanor charges stemming from what police have described as a physical confrontation with his girlfriend. “I fully anticipate him being a member of our team,” LaFleur said Friday night after the Packers closed their preseason schedule with a 42-38 victory over the Arizona Cardinals. The Brown County (Wisconsin) District Attorney’s office filed misdemeanor charges of battery and criminal damage to property against Jacobs on Thursday.
